Third Harlow Ambassador Meeting

March 21st, 2019|

Our Ambassadors met at Harlow Cricket Club on 27 February for the third Harlow Ambassador meeting. Ambassadors meet regularly in one of Harlow’s exciting venues to network and hear first-hand the latest news about the town, which they can share with their contacts. At the meeting Ambassadors heard from: Alan Howick, President of Harlow Cricket Club, who welcomed Ambassadors to the club and gave a brief overview of its history and facilities. Harlow Cricket Club is older than Marylebone Cricket Club and is the site of first mechanical cricket scoreboard. City Nation Place Awards

October 19th, 2018|

We have been shortlisted as a finalist in the 2018 City, Nation, Place Awards. Harlow has beaten off competition from over 100 towns, cities, regions and nations across 16 countries to become a finalist for the Place Brand of the Year Award. The panel of international judges, experts in the field of Place Branding put Discover Harlow amongst nine finalists including; Barcelona, Eindhoven, Estonia, city of Salinas California, and Brand Scotland, recognising the value of the brand's strategy, implementation and results. The winner will be announced at the City Nation Place 2018 Conference in London on 8 November.
